  • Correction to former World Connect Project on Rootsweb and in Ancestral File of the Family History Library at Utah, U.S.A. on the erroneous identification of Bridget nee Rucke wife of John Taylor of Shadoxhurst, Kent, England as being daughter of Phillip Chute rather than correctly being identified as daughter of Richard Rucke of Rye, Sussex. That correction published on this website in our Overturned category has now been cited on Chute Family Notes by the author thereof. The note is identified as Note N93-1815 on that page.
